Jennifer Britton’s boots really were made for walking, andwalk she did, from Philadelphia to North Fayette township.But she wasn’t the only one wearing boots on the 466-miletrek. Geronimo, an American mustang who accompaniedher on the journey, also wore boots made just for horses. Why walkacross the state with a horse, you wonder?“I wanted to do some kind of nutty walk and I thought taking ahorse along would make it more of an adventure,” says Jen, a formerNorth Fayette resident and a 1987 graduate of Bishop Canevin HighSchoolIt all started with a pesky little knee injury that doctors just couldn’tdiagnose. Jen, a lifelong outdoors enthusiast, began walking severalmiles a day to test whether new therapies were working. She hiked upto 30 miles at a time and discovered a love for photography.
